Transaction 20592b624dd003c65f7fd849db124fe71f3df4939763616559578c81f45d86a8
1 Input
1 Output
-
20592b624dd003c65f7fd849db124fe71f3df4939763616559578c81f45d86a8:0
- value
- 971706
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c802281a9532e2632b852139c8190de69b47d8c OP_EQUAL
- address
- 3LLKGdzDm8tdSrNP4NaPBotZd8rVqHtjUY